main :: IO ()
main = do
  args <- getArgs
  tryFastModes args
  let options = parseCompileOptions args >>= validateCompileOptions
  compile options
  hPutStrLn stderr "Zeolite execution succeeded." where
    compile co
      | isCompilerError co = do
          hPutStr stderr $ show $ getCompilerError co
          hPutStrLn stderr "Use the -h option to show help."
          exitFailure
      | otherwise = tryZeoliteIO $ do
          let co' = getCompilerSuccess co
          (resolver,backend) <- loadConfig
          when (HelpNotNeeded /= (coHelp co')) $ errorFromIO $ showHelp >> exitFailure
          tryCloseStdin
          runCompiler resolver backend co'

tryCloseStdin :: TrackedErrorsIO ()
tryCloseStdin = do
  let result = errorFromIO $ withFile "/dev/null" ReadMode (flip hDuplicateTo stdin)
  -- NOTE: Processing result more than once (e.g., error check followed by
  -- conversion to warnings) could cause the operation to be executed again.
  "In zeolite's attempt to block compiler and test input on stdin" ??>
    (lift (toTrackedErrors result) >>= asCompilerWarnings)

showHelp :: IO ()
showHelp = do
  hPutStrLn stderr $ "Zeolite " ++ compilerVersion ++ " Help:"
  mapM_ (hPutStrLn stderr . ("  " ++)) optionHelpText
  hPutStrLn stderr "Also see https://ta0kira.github.io/zeolite for more documentation."

tryFastModes :: [String] -> IO ()
tryFastModes ("--get-path":os) = do
  when (not $ null os) $ hPutStrLn stderr $ "Ignoring extra arguments: " ++ show os
  p <- rootPath >>= canonicalizePath
  hPutStrLn stdout p
  if null os
     then exitSuccess
     else exitFailure
tryFastModes ("--version":os) = do
  when (not $ null os) $ hPutStrLn stderr $ "Ignoring extra arguments: " ++ show os
  hPutStrLn stdout compilerVersion
  if null os
     then exitSuccess
     else exitFailure
tryFastModes ("--show-deps":ps) = do
  tryZeoliteIO $ do
    (_,backend) <- loadConfig
    let h = getCompilerHash backend
    mapM_ (showDeps h) ps
  exitSuccess where
    showDeps h p = do
      p' <- errorFromIO $ canonicalizePath p
      m <- loadModuleMetadata h ForceAll Map.empty p'
      errorFromIO $ hPutStrLn stdout $ show p'
      errorFromIO $ mapM_ showDep (cmObjectFiles m)
    showDep (CategoryObjectFile c ds _) = do
      mapM_ (\d -> hPutStrLn stdout $ "  " ++ show (ciCategory c) ++
                                      " -> " ++ show (ciCategory d) ++
                                      " " ++ show (ciPath d)) ds
    showDep _ = return ()
tryFastModes _ = return ()

tryZeoliteIO :: TrackedErrorsIO a -> IO a
tryZeoliteIO = tryTrackedErrorsIO "Warnings (ignored):" "Zeolite execution failed:"
